[1300px] A nice cargo 767 lands on runway 13! ABSA Cargo is wholly owned by LATAM Group. At one point, they decided to operate a 767 in "TAM Cargo" colors (before the LATAM brand even existed), and PR-ADY arrived, sporting this odd livery: the tail colors are switched when compared to the TAM livery. ADY was later replaced by PR-ACO, which wears these same colors. These 767s are all operated by ABSA, under the management of LATAM Cargo.
